Summary
CVE-2020-5427 is a high-severity SQL Injection (CWE-89) vulnerability in Vmware Spring Cloud Data Flow. Its CVSS base score is 7.2 (High).
Operationally, ranked in the top 22.1% of CVEs by exploit likelihood; it is not currently listed in the CISA KEV catalog.

Vulnerability details
In Spring Cloud Data Flow, versions 2.6.x prior to 2.6.5, versions 2.5.x prior 2.5.4, an application is vulnerable to SQL injection when requesting task execution.
